Output 33fbd4b6efa9e2822abd9c00b0dc12147601911eba2f438af65f45c3cce6a949:1

value
22641882188
script pubkey
OP_HASH160 OP_PUSHBYTES_20 da03426100c83ed663ec777a8f9d23dacb9c81d2 OP_EQUAL
address
MTmuSi4oQVmYWCT2AhRXhkQ6NAD8WtoseW
transaction
33fbd4b6efa9e2822abd9c00b0dc12147601911eba2f438af65f45c3cce6a949
spent
true